Important differences between Burbot and Turbot

  • Burbot has more Manganese, Vitamin B1, Copper, Phosphorus, Iron, Vitamin B6, and Zinc, however, Turbot is richer in Vitamin B12, Selenium, and Vitamin B5.
  • Turbot's daily need coverage for Vitamin B12 is 67% more.
  • Burbot contains 41 times more Manganese than Turbot. Burbot contains 0.897mg of Manganese, while Turbot contains 0.022mg.

The food varieties used in the comparison are Fish, burbot, cooked, dry heat and Fish, turbot, european, cooked, dry heat.

All nutrients comparison - raw data values

Nutrient Burbot Turbot Opinion
Protein 24.76g 20.58g Burbot
Fats 1.04g 3.78g Turbot
Calories 115kcal 122kcal Turbot
Calcium 64mg 23mg Burbot
Iron 1.15mg 0.46mg Burbot
Magnesium 41mg 65mg Turbot
Phosphorus 256mg 165mg Burbot
Potassium 518mg 305mg Burbot
Sodium 124mg 192mg Burbot
Zinc 0.97mg 0.28mg Burbot
Copper 0.256mg 0.047mg Burbot
Manganese 0.897mg 0.022mg Burbot
Selenium 16.2µg 46.8µg Turbot
Vitamin A 17IU 40IU Turbot
Vitamin A RAE 5µg 12µg Turbot
Vitamin C 0mg 1.7mg Turbot
Vitamin B1 0.429mg 0.076mg Burbot
Vitamin B2 0.172mg 0.097mg Burbot
Vitamin B3 1.973mg 2.679mg Turbot
Vitamin B5 0.173mg 0.658mg Turbot
Vitamin B6 0.346mg 0.242mg Burbot
Folate 1µg 9µg Turbot
Vitamin B12 0.92µg 2.54µg Turbot
Tryptophan 0.277mg 0.23mg Burbot
Threonine 1.085mg 0.902mg Burbot
Isoleucine 1.141mg 0.948mg Burbot
Leucine 2.012mg 1.672mg Burbot
Lysine 2.274mg 1.89mg Burbot
Methionine 0.733mg 0.609mg Burbot
Phenylalanine 0.966mg 0.803mg Burbot
Valine 1.275mg 1.06mg Burbot
Histidine 0.729mg 0.606mg Burbot
Cholesterol 77mg 62mg Turbot
